Set up a subscription with Naver Pay
Learn how to integrate with Naver Pay.
Set up a subscription using Naver Pay as a payment method.
Create and confirm a Subscription using two API calls. The first API call sends customer and product information to the Subscriptions API to create a Subscription and PaymentIntent in one call. The response includes a PaymentIntent ID that you must use in a Payment Intents API call to confirm a payment.
Create a product and priceDashboard
Products represent the item or service you’re selling. Prices define how much and how frequently you charge for a product. This includes how much the product costs, what currency you accept, and whether it’s a one-time or recurring charge. If you only have a few products and prices, create and manage them in the Dashboard.
This guide uses a stock photo service as an example and charges customers a 100,000 KRW monthly subscription. To model this:
- Go to the Products page and click Create product.
- Enter a Name for the product. You can optionally add a Description and upload an image of the product.
- Select a Product tax code. Learn more about product tax codes.
- Select Recurring. Then enter 100,000 for the price and select KRW as the currency.
- Choose whether to Include tax in price. You can either use the default value from your tax settings or set the value manually. In this example, select Auto.
- Select Monthly for the Billing period.
- Click More pricing options. Then select Flat rate as the pricing model for this example. Learn more about flat rate and other pricing models.
- Add an internal Price description and Lookup key to organize, query, and update specific prices in the future.
- Click Next. Then click Add product.
After you create the product and the price, record the price ID so you can use it in subsequent steps. The pricing page displays the ID and it looks similar to this: price_
.
Note
You must convert your prices to KRW to use the payment method.

Create a subscriptionServer-side
Create a subscription that has a price and a customer. Set the value of the default_
parameter to the PaymentMethod ID from the SetupIntent response.
Creating subscriptions automatically charges customers due to the preset default payment method. After a successful payment, the status in the Stripe Dashboard changes to Active. The price that you previously set up determines the amount for future billings. Learn how to create a subscription with a free trial period.
